Chester Road Train Station is well-equipped to accommodate passengers with diverse needs. The ticket office is operational from early morning until late evening, with varying hours across the week. Rest assured, if you're catching the train on a Monday, staff will be available to assist from 6:00 am to 7:00 pm. Self-service ticket machines are available for those who prefer a quicker transaction, and there's also an accessible machine located in the station entrance to Platform 2.
For those requiring assistance, the station provides help points and staff support during operating hours.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access, though some areas may include steep ramps. However, please note that there are no toilets or refreshment amenities at the station. While waiting, you can find seating areas but there are no waiting rooms or lounges.
Parking is ample with a car park operated by Transport for West Midlands, offering 164 spaces including 9 accessible ones. Furthermore, cycling fans have access to ten bicycle storages monitored by CCTV, although there is no bicycle hire available directly at the station.
The station links seamlessly to local transport networks making onward travel convenient. Rail replacement services operate from nearby bus stops on Chester Road. Taxis are readily available with local services like Sutton Radio; you can reach them at 0121 311 1113. Gillingham (Kent) Train Station offers a range of facilities to make your journey more enjoyable. The ticket office is open from early morning until late in the evening, with automated machines available for collecting tickets purchased online. The station is fully accessible with step-free access throughout, making it convenient for passengers using wheelchairs or those with mobility impairments. Though there is no waiting room, a seating area is available.
For your comfort, the station provides accessible toilets and baby-changing facilities located on platforms 1/2 and 3. Refreshments are easy to find with a coffee shop and vending machines on-site. An ATM is conveniently located outside the main entrance for any last-minute cash needs.
Gillingham (Kent) is well-connected with various transport options to ensure a smooth transition from train to your final destination. Local taxi services are easily accessible from the side of the station on Railway Street. Bus services are also conveniently reachable, with further information available here to help you plan your onward travel.
In the event of rail disruptions, a rail replacement service operates from the side entrance to platform 3, providing continuity in your travel plans.
